Letter, from James Sivewright to Sir John Herschel, dated at St. Helens
Reference number: HS/17/212
Date: 30 November 1868
Description
Autograph letter signed by sender. Hopes to obtain John Frederick William Herschel's plan for building a swing to counteract seasickness. Comments on mutual acquaintances.

Herschel Letters
This collection of nearly 10,900 letters, drafts, copies and notes is the largest repository of scientific correspondence from and to Sir John Herschel, leading figure of Victorian science.
Dates: 1807 - 1875
